Kaş and Kekova are now offering canoe tours of underwater ruins.
Canoes may have been innovated by the Eskimos in order to hunt in the cold water conditions and made in wood, bone and leather type materials in order to withstand all types of weather conditions… However now, it is possible to visit underwater museums and witness amazing historical ruins at 50 cm's depth by canoe.
Having already begun to open their alternative tourism season, the canoe tours offered in both the Kaş and Kekova villages are beginning to see high demand by foreign and national tourists alike!
